The GeForce GTX 970 is manufactured by NVIDIA. It was released in September 19 2014. It features the Maxwell 2.0 architecture. The core clock ranges from 1050 MHz to 1178 MHz. It has 1664 shading units. The thermal design power (TDP) is 150W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 9,640 points. Launch price was $329.

The GeForce RTX 3050 OEM is manufactured by NVIDIA. It was released in January 4 2022. It features the Ampere architecture. The core clock ranges from 1515 MHz to 1755 MHz. It has 2560 shading units. The thermal design power (TDP) is 130W. Manufactured using 8 nm process technology. It features 20 dedicated ray tracing cores for enhanced lighting effects. G3D Mark benchmark score: 11,892 points.

Graphics Performance

In G3D Mark, the GeForce GTX 970 scores 9,640 versus the GeForce RTX 3050 OEM's 11,892 — the GeForce RTX 3050 OEM leads by 23.4%. The GeForce GTX 970 is built on Maxwell 2.0 while the GeForce RTX 3050 OEM uses Ampere, both on 28 nm vs 8 nm. Shader units: 1,664 (GeForce GTX 970) vs 2,560 (GeForce RTX 3050 OEM). Raw compute: 3.92 TFLOPS (GeForce GTX 970) vs 8.986 TFLOPS (GeForce RTX 3050 OEM). Boost clocks: 1178 MHz vs 1755 MHz.

The GeForce GTX 970 draws 150W versus the GeForce RTX 3050 OEM's 130W — a 14.3% difference. The GeForce RTX 3050 OEM is more power-efficient. Recommended PSU: 500W (GeForce GTX 970) vs 450W (GeForce RTX 3050 OEM). Power connectors: 2x 6-pin vs 8-pin. Card length: 267mm vs 235mm, occupying 2 vs 2 slots. Typical load temperature: 80°C vs 75°C.
